Temperature regulation and control system for ballastless track slab of high-speed railway
The invention discloses a temperature regulation and control system for a ballastless track plate of a high-speed railway. The temperature regulation and control system comprises a refrigeration device, a heat exchange tube, a detection device and a control device, at least part of the heat exchange pipe is used for being pre-buried in a ballastless track plate, and the two ends of the heat exchange pipe are connected with the refrigerating device to form a circulation loop. The detection device is used for detecting the temperature of the ballastless track slab; the control device is configured to be electrically connected with the detection device and the refrigeration device; the control device is further configured to control the refrigerating device according to detection information of the detection device so as to adjust the temperature of the ballastless track plate. According to the high-speed railway ballastless track slab temperature regulation and control system, active regulation and control of a track slab temperature field can be achieved, the temperature difference of the surface of the track slab can be reduced in hot summer, and the purpose of dealing with the defects that high-speed railways in hot areas are prone to temperature buckling deformation, open joints and the like is achieved.
